IPv4 (Sejarah Aturan Klasifikasi)
Kamis, 4 Februari 2021
Penyusun : Fahri Rahmat Fadillah
IPv4 adalah ketika sebuah host terhubung ke sebuah jaringan, konfigurasi dilakukan secara manual. IPv6: Memiliki fitur stateless auto configuration dimana ketika sebuah host terhubung ke sebuah jaringan, konfigurasi dilakukan secara otomatis.
Sejarah Lahirnya IPv4
Generasi pertama dari gateway yang saat ini dikenal sebagai router. Digunakan untuk interkoneksi peserta ke ARPANET (Advanced Research Project Agency Network) dari akhir 1960-an hingga 1989. Bisa dikatakan sebagai nenek moyang dari IP address, yang terdokumentasi dengan nama RFC 1 (request for command). Berkapasitas 5 Bit address. Ada sebuah varian dari IMP yang disebut TIP yang menghubungkan terminal dan bukan untuk jaringankcomputer. IMP digunakan di pusat ARPANET sampai akhirnya dihentikan 20 tahun kemudian tepatnyapada tahun 1989.Bagaimana dengan IPv1, IPv2, IPv3? Pada Tahun1977 – 1979 Dalam RFC 791 IP didefinisikan versi pertama yang digunakan sebagai Internet Protocol. RFC adalah sebuah memorandum yang diterbitkan oleh Internet Engineering Task Force (IETF) menjelaskan tentang metode, perilaku, penelitian, atau inovasi berlaku untuk kerja dari Internet dan system yang terhubung di Internet. Dan ternyata bukan versi 1 tapi versi4!!, ini tentu saja mengartikan bahwa pada dasarnya protocol ini adaversi sebelumnya. Terlepas dari benar-benar ada atau tidaknya, IP dibuat saat fungsi-fungsinya terbagi dari TCP versi sebelumnya yang dikombinasikan antara fungsi TCP dan Fungsi IP. TCP berkembang melalui tiga versi sebelumnya dan terbagi dari TCP dan IP untuk versi keempat. Versi nomor 4 itu diaplikasikan untuk TCP maupun IP untuk konsistensinya. Meskipun dari namanya mengisyaratkan versi sebelumnya, namun IP versi 4 adalah yang pertama digunakan secara meluas pada TCP/IP yang modern.3#IPv4, IPv5 pada tahun 1981-1990Sebuah jenis pengalamatan jaringan yang digunakan dalam protocol jaringan TCP/IP untuk komunikasi antar node-nya, format alamat dalam Internet dinyatakan dalam nomor 32-bit (RFC1166) dan dibagi atas 4 kelompok dan setiap kelompoknya terdiri dari 8-bit atau octet, yang sekarang dinamakan Internet Protocol versi 4 yang masih digunakan sampai hari ini.Apa yang terjadi dengan IPv5? Jawabannya adalah tidak ada. sengaja dilewati untuk menghindari kebingungan. Masalah dengan versi 5 berhubungan dengan protokol TCP / IP eksperimental yang disebut Internet Protocol Streaming, yang awalnya didefinisikan dalam RFC1190, Protokol ini bukanlah versi kelanjutan dari IPv4 melainkan dibuatsebagai pelengkap IP untuk membawa traffic percakapan suara dan konferensi dengan garansi delay dan bandwidth. Saya tidak mendapatkan informasi yang pasti untuk tahun awal dikembangkan, namun kalau mengacu dari RFC1190 itu adalah tahun 1990.IPv6 1995 – sekarang dan dimasa yang akan datangSeiring dengan pertumbuhan Internet yang sangat pesat di seluruh dunia yang menyebabkan IPv4 dengan format 32-bit tidak bisa lagi menampung kebutuhan pengalamatan internet setelah jangka 20 tahun kedepan. Dari hasil riset dan perhitungan pakar IETF menyebutkandengan hanya 32-bit format address hanya bisa menampung kurang lebih4 milliar host di dunia ini. Pada tahun 1992 IETF selaku komunitasterbuka Internet membuka diskusi untuk mengatasi masalah ini dengan mencari format IP generasi selanjutnya setelah IPv4,setelah pembahasan yang panjang, baru pada tahun 1995 ditetapkan melalui RFC2460 IPv6 sebagai IP generasi berikutnya (Next generationyang biasa disebut IPng) yang dapat menampung sekitar 340 milliar trilliun bahkan lebih host address, bisa diibaratkan bila semua manusia didunia ini membutuhkan IP maka IPv6 itu juga belum akan habis (lebay sedikit J). Pengembangan IPv6 ini sudah dilakukan banyak pihakdiseluruh dunia seperti Internet Service Provider, Internet ExchangePoint, militer, dan Universitas.Di Indonesia sendiri sudah dialokasikan 17 prefix IPv6 untuk berbagai organisasi, mobile operator, IXP, dan ISP.Berdasarkan statistic dari badan pengembangan dan penyedia tunnelbroker SixX.Kata Kunci : Jaringan dan IP Addres.
Aturan
IP address memiliki 32 bit bilangan biner dan terdiri dari 4 kelompok oktat yang dipisah dengan tanda titik. Pada setiap kelompok terdiri dari 8 bit yang mana setiap kelompok memiliki nilai maksimum desimalnya adalah 225.
11111111.11111111.11111111.11111111
Klasifikasi
Ketika perancang protokol IP menciptakan skema pengalamatan IP, mereka menugaskan angka acak dari bit-bit di dalam IP untuk mengidentifikasi network ID. Sisa bit yang ada kemudian digunakan untuk mengidentifikasi host ID. Misalnya, setengah dari IP address 32 bit, yaitu 16 bit digunakan untuk network ID, dan sisanya, 16 bit juga digunakan untuk host ID. Jadi dengan skema ini, di dalam sebuah internet akan terdapat 65.536 jumlah network yang di dalam masing-masing network terdapat 65.536 host.
Di awal-awal tumbuhnya internet, skema seperti tadi menjadi terlalu berlebihan dari apa yang dibutuhkan. Para perancang IP telah menyadari bahwa beberapa networks memiliki hanya ribuan hosts. Misalnya sebuah network dengan 1000 komputer didalamnya bergabung ke internet dan dimasukkan ke dalam salah satu network ID tadi. Nah, karena network tersebut cuma memakai 1000 dari 65.536 host address yang tersedia, kira-kira lebih dari 64.000 IP address akan mubazir (sayang kan?).
Untuk mengatasi masalah tersebut, konsep IP address classes (kelas IP) diperkenalkan. IP protocol memisahkan 5 kelas alamat yang berbeda-beda: A, B, C, D, dan E. Setiap kelas dari ketiga kelas pertama (A hingga C) menggunakan ukuran yang berbeda untuk menentukan porsi network ID dan host ID nya. Class D digunakan untuk kebutuhkan khusus, yang disebut multicast address. Class E adalah eksperimental dan tidak digunakan.
Empat bit pertama dari IP address digunakan untuk menentukan kelas-kelas IP address:
1. Jika bit pertama 0, maka address = Class A address.
2. Jika bit pertama 1 dan bit kedua 0, maka address = Class B address.
3. Jika dua bit pertama 1, dan bit ketiga 0, maka address = Class C address.
4. Jika tiga bit pertama 1, dan bit keempat 0, maka address = Class D address.
5. Jika empat bit pertama 1, maka address = Class E address.
Berikut adalah penjelasan lebih lanjut :
Class A address
Class A Address dirancang untuk network yang sangat besar. Di Class A address, octet pertama adalah network ID, dan tiga octet sisanya adalah host ID. Karena hanya 8 bit yang dipakai untuk network ID, dan bagian pertama dari bit-bit ini digunakan untuk mengidentifikasi bahwa address ini adalah Class A Address, maka hanya terdapat 126 Class A network yang tersedia di jaringan internet,yaitu dengan jangkauan dari 0.xxx.xxx.xxx sampai 127.xxx.xxx.xxx. Namun, tiap Class A network mampu menampung sebanyak lebih dari 16 juta hosts
Class B address
Di dalam Class B address, dua octet pertama dari IP address digunakan sebagai network ID dan dua octet kedua digunakan sebagai host ID. Sehingga, sebanyak 16.384 network di Class B tersedia. Semua Class B address berada pada jangkauan 128.xxx.yyy.zzz hingga 191.xxx.yyy.zzz. Tiap Class B address dapat mengakomodasi hingga lebih dari 65.000 hosts.
Class C address
Di dalam Class C address, tiga octet pertama digunakan untuk network ID, dan octet keempat digunakan untuk host ID. Dengan hanya 8 bit untuk host ID, tiap Class C network hanya mampu menampung sebanyak 254 hosts. Maka pada kelas C berada dalam jangkauan dari 192.0.0.xxx sampai 223.255.255.xxx.Tapi, dengan sisanya, yaitu 24 bit network ID, class C address mampu menampung hingga lebih dari 2 juta network.
Class D address
Pada jaringan IP Address kelas D, 4 bit pertama dari IP Address ini adalah 1 1 1 0. Sedangkan bit sisanya digunakan untuk grup host pada jaringan dengan range IP antara 224.0.0.0 – 239.255.255.255. IP Address Kelas D digunakan untuk multicasting, yaitu pemakaian aplikasi secara bersama-sama oleh sejumlah komputer. Multicasting berfungsi untuk mengirimkan informasi pada nomor host register. Host-host dikelompokkan dengan meregistrasi atau mendaftarkan dirinya kepada router lokal dengan menggunakan alamat multicast dari range alamat IP Address kelas D. Salah satu penggunaan multicast address pada internet saat ini adalah aplikasi real time video conference yang melibatkan lebih dari dua host (multipoint) dengan menggunakan Mbone (Multicast Backbone).
Class E address
Pada jaringan IP Address kelas E, 4 bit pertama dari IP Address ini adalah 1 1 1 1. IP address kelas E mempunyai range antara 240.0.0.0 – 254.255.255.255. IP Address kelas E merupakan kelas IP address eksperimen yang dipersiapkan untuk peng¬gunaan IP Address di masa yang akan datang.
IP PRIVATE DAN IP PUBLIC
Berdasarkan jenisnya IP address dibedakan menjadi 2 macam yaitu IP Private dan IP Public.
IP Private adalah suatu IP address yang digunakan oleh suatu organisasi yang diperuntukkan untuk jaringan lokal. Sehingga organisasi lain dari luar organisasi tersebut tidak dapat melakukan komunikasi dengan jaringan lokal tersebut. Contoh pemakaiannya adalah pada jaringan intranet.
Sedangkan Range IP Private adalah sebagai berikut :
Kelas A : 10.0.0.0 – 10.255.255.255
Kelas B : 172.16.0.0 – 172.31.255.255
Kelas C : 192.168.0.0 – 192.168.255.255
IP Public adalah suatu IP address yang digunakan pada jaringan lokal oleh suatu organisasi dan organisasi lain dari luar organisasi tersebut dapat melakukan komunikasi langsung dengan jaringan lokal tersebut. Contoh pemakaiannya adalah pada jaringan internet.
Sedangkan range dari IP Public : range IP address yang tidak termasuk dalam IP Private.
Pengertian IPV4
Internet Protokol 4 atau IPV4 yaitu jenis jaringan internet yang dipakai pada protocol jaringan IP/TCP memakai protocol IP pada versi 4. Adapun total panjangnya yaitu 32 bit, secara teoritis bisa mengatasi sampai 4 miliar komputer house maupun lebih, yakni tepatnya sekitar 4.294.967.296 host yang ada di seluruh dunia.
Dimana jumlah host didapatkan dari 256 kemudian dipangkat 4, dengan begitu nilai maksimal alamat IP untuk versi 4 ini yaitu 255.255.255.255 yang mana nilai tersebut dihitung mulai dari nol, dengan begitu nilai total host yang bisa ditampung yakni 256 x 256 x 256 x 256 dengan total 4.294.967.296 host. Saat host di seluruh dunia telah melebihi kuota tadi maka diciptakanlah IPV6 atau IP versi 6.
Kelebihan dan Kekurangan IPv4
Kelebihan :
- Tidak mensyaratkan ukuran paket pada link layer dan harus bisa menyusun kembali paket berukuran 576 byte.
- Pengelolaan rute informasi yang tidak memerlukan seluruh 32 bit tersebut, melainkan cukup hanya bagian jaringannya saja, sehingga besar informasi rute yang disimpan di router, menjadi kecil. Setelah address jaringan diperoleh, maka organisasi tersebut dapat secara bebas memberikan address bagian host pada masing-masing hostnya.
Kekurangan :
- Panjang alamat 32 bit (4bytes).
- Dikonfigurasi secara manual atau DHCP IPv4.
- Dukungan terhadap IPSec opsional.
- Fragmentasi dilakukan oleh pengirim dan pada router, menurunkan kinerja router.
- IPv4 yang hanya memiliki panjang 32-bit (jumlah total alamat yang dapat dicapainya mencapai 4,294,967,296 alamat). IPv4, meskipun total alamatnya mencapai 4 miliar, pada kenyataannya tidak sampai 4 miliar alamat, karena ada beberapa limitasi, sehingga implementasinya saat ini hanya mencapai beberapa ratus juta saja.
Komentar
Posting Komentar